| 12 g of magnesium was treated with a sulfuric acid solution. Find the amount of H2So4 that reacted with magnesium and the amount of gas released.
The reaction equation looks like this:
Mg + H2SO4 = MgSO4 + H2
It shows that equimolar amounts of substances enter and are released during the reaction.
The molar mass M of magnesium is 24 g, which means that it interacted with acid 12/24 = 0.5 mol of metal. Correspondingly, the same amount of H2SO4 moles reacted. Since its M = 98, the mass is equal to:
98 * 0.5 = 49 g.
Let’s calculate the volume of hydrogen produced:
22.4 * 0.5 = 11.2 liters.
